html触发js参数怎么用,js 绑定带参数的事件以及手动触发事件
1.html代碼
標題一
標題二
標題三
標題四
div>
2 .js部分
var tab = document.getElementById("tab").getElementsByTagName("h2");
function swap(n) {
return function() {
for(var i=0; i
document.getElementById("tabcon" + i).style.display = "none";
document.getElementById("tab" + i).className = "";
}
document.getElementById("tabcon" + n).style.display = "block";
document.getElementById("tab" + n).className = "focus";
}
}
for(var i=0; i
tab[i].setAttribute("id", "tab" + i);
if(window.addEventListener) {
tab[i].addEventListener("mouseover", swap(i), false);
} else if(window.attachEvent) {
tab[i].attachEvent("onmouseover", swap(i));
}
}
var tabcon = document.getElementById("tabcon").getElementsByTagName("dd");
for(i=0; i
tabcon[i].setAttribute("id", "tabcon" + i);
}
if(document.createEvent) {
var evObj = document.createEvent('MouseEvents');
evObj.initEvent( 'mouseover', true, false);
tab[0].dispatchEvent(evObj);
} else if( document.createEventObject) {
tab[0].fireEvent('onmouseover');
}
總結
以上是生活随笔為你收集整理的html触发js参数怎么用,js 绑定带参数的事件以及手动触发事件的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 内存不能为read怎么办 内存不能为re
- 下一篇: html5 ariicle,42068